## Tuning

The receipt mailer (Almsgate) batches donation receipts and sends through the Thornquay relay. On-call: if the queue backs up, resist the urge to crank batch size — the relay rate-limits per connection, and bigger batches just mean bigger retries. Scale worker count first, then shorten the flush interval. Dedupe window must stay longer than the retry horizon or donors get duplicate receipts, which generates tickets. All knobs live in one place and are read at worker start. Current production values follow.

tuning table, kajop-yafof:
QUOTAS = {
    "wenath": 10,
    "ulaael": 5,
}

# Flaglight Rollouts — Approvals

Quick version for on-call: any rollout touching more than 5% of traffic needs an approval in Flaglight before the ramp continues. Kill switches don't need approval — just flip them and note it in the incident channel. Scheduled ramps pause automatically if error budget burns hot. If you're stuck at 2 a.m. with a pending approval, there's one person authorized to override, and that's the approver below.

account owner for tagep-bafof: Norael Gilax Juleth

Heads up: the Snapgrove EXIF scrubber is flagging files it already cleaned, so uploads are double-processing and burning CPU. Looks like the marker tag got dropped in last week's refactor — reviewer, please eyeball the tag-write path before approving anything new. Nothing leaks, it's just wasteful, but let's not ship more on top of it. Background and repro notes live on the page below.

runbook for tagug-hafog: https://jira.lumiclabs.internal/projects/pages/pages/9773c0d8